River Road Scenic Byway - Michigan Scenic Drives

The River Road Scenic Byway is 22 miles of paved highway which parallels the beautiful and historic Au Sable River. Byway travelers have many opportunities to enjoy panoramic vistas atop high sand bluffs, to reflect upon the rich historical events that shaped a nation, and to view wildlife and unique plant communities in their natural setting. Most of the sites have barrier-free access and can be enjoyed year-round While traveling the Byway, tune your radio to 1610 AM for information on what to see and do in the area.

Location

The Byway is located in Iosco County, Michigan. The nearest communities are Tawas and East Tawas to the southeast, Oscoda to the east, Hale at the west end and Glennie to the north.
Access

The EAST entrance of the Byway is accessible from Oscoda by turning west onto River Road off State Highway 23.

The WEST entrance of the Byway is on State Highway 65, 5 miles north of Hale, Michigan.

Season

The River Road Scenic Byway is open all year. Please check with the Tawas Ranger District - Huron-Manistee National Forests for additional information.
